Remote control

Symptom

Remote sensor is not receiving a signal from the remote control.

Possible solution

￿Be sure to point the remote control at the sensor.

￿Be sure the remote control has fresh batteries.

￿For an external sensor with a USB connector, try enabling the IR connection by following these steps:

1Click the Start button.

2Type Device Manager into the Start Search box, and then click Device Manager to open the Device Manager window.

3Click the plus sign (+) next to Universal Serial Bus controllers.

4If eHome Infrared Receiver is listed under Universal Serial Bus Controllers, Windows 7 is properly detecting the

IR receiver. If it is not listed, go to the next step.

5Unplug the end of the USB cable on the remote sensor from the computer, and then plug it back into the same USB connector.

6Disconnect all other USB devices, leaving the remote sensor connected, and then restart the computer. Connect other USB devices after the remote sensor appears in the Device Manager window.
